EST_Store_Type*

This parameter is applicable only to Map
Descriptors where EST_Report_Type is
‘Point I/O Status’.
If this parameter is not defined and/or the
value is other than ‘Status’, the Driver will
store raw 16 Bit data in the Data Array
pointed to by the Data_Array_Name
parameter of the Map Descriptor.
If the value of this parameter is ‘Status’
then the Driver will store the most recent
status

of

the

point.

Since

the

Data_Array_Name Data Array and the Data
Array under EST_Status_DA will hold the
same data, EST_Status_DA may be omitted.
Refer also to Section 5.3.5

Status
All other values will be ignored and will
not have any affect.
